## Configuration

The Pindrift thumbnail queue reads all settings from the environment at boot. Relevant variables:

- `THUMB_CONCURRENCY` — worker count, default 4
- `THUMB_MAX_BYTES` — rejects source images above this size
- `THUMB_FORMATS` — allowed output formats

No settings are reloaded at runtime; changes require a restart. Workers authenticate to the object store before pulling jobs, and that credential is defined on the next line of the env file.

env line for bahip-hahif: RELAY_SECRET8=ee0d4f48

For the heads of department: the group policy with Averlane Mutual renews on 1 November. Premiums are up 9% owing to last year's warehouse claim at the Dunhollow site. I've obtained two alternative quotes; both exclude flood cover, which we need. Broker meetings are booked for mid-October, and the claims history file is in the shared drive. Please hold renewal decisions until Selda reviews the terms against the note that follows.

board note of fajef-kadug: Project Oliath slips by six weeks because of the tooling delay.

## Environments

Clock skew between the Brindlecote build agents caused intermittent signature failures last quarter, so each environment now runs a local time-sync daemon checked at pipeline start. Staging tolerates up to two seconds of drift; production tolerates none and fails the build outright. The sync daemon in each environment is governed by the settings shown below.

config for bahop-baduf:
[kasion]
team = lamath
access_code = ac_d807e5
host = kasion.paliqcloud.corp
port = 4000
owner = julix.tamvan
peer = frair.qorvelsoft.local

Welcome aboard; these variables control the Brindlewood template engine. RENDER_CACHE_SIZE sets the compiled-template cache (default 512 entries; raise on render-heavy nodes). PRECOMPILE_ON_BOOT trades slower startup for faster first requests — keep it true in production. ASYNC_PARTIALS enables parallel partial rendering; leave off until the fragment audit finishes. All values live in .env.render on each node. Set PRECOMPILE_ON_BOOT first, then add the template-store access key on the line immediately after.

secret setting of tajof-bahif: COURIER_KEY3=65d